Function May function as an adhesion molecule involved in stabilization and compaction of outer segment disks or in the maintenance of the curvature of the rim. It is essential for disk morphogenesis.
Subcellular Localization Membrane; Multi-pass membrane protein.
Disease Associations
Tissue Specificity Retina (photoreceptor). In rim region of ROS (rod outer segment) disks.
